Web29 nov. 2024 · For a long time assigning multiple Azure AD roles to a user was a tedious task in not done via a script. Every role assignment had to be made separately. This also made it hard to change role assignments for a group of people. That all changed when Microsoft introduced Azure AD role-assignable groups. WebSign in to the Azure portal with Privileged Role administrator role permissions, and open Azure AD. Select Audit logs. Use the Service filter to display only audit events for the Privileged identity Management service. On the Audit logs page, you can: See the reason for an audit event in the Status reason column.
